Re: [問題] 從html檔抓連結

看板Perl作者 (herculus6502)時間15年前 (2009/10/11 20:36), 編輯推噓0(000)
留言0則, 0人參與, 最新討論串3/3 (看更多)
※ 引述《pancala (sam)》之銘言: : ※ 引述《pancala (sam)》之銘言: : : 今天要從資料夾裡滿滿的html檔中,抓pdf的連結出來 : : 可是一直沒有成功 : : 想請問各位,我要改哪裡啊? : : (啊,太久沒有碰perl了) : : #!/usr/bin/perl -w : : for $file (<*.htm>) { : : print "$1\t$2\n" if /href\s*=\s*"(\w+\/+\w+-\w+\.pdf)">(.+)\<\/a>/i $file ; : : } : 自己回自己 : 原來這樣就可以 : perl -ne 'print "$1\t$2\n" if : /href\s*=\s*"(\w+\/+\w+-\w+\.pdf)">(.+)\<\/a>/i' *.htm 已經解決了的話就算了 有個lwp也不錯用 你這個寫法叫one-liner,在某些人的眼中滿邪惡的 -- ※ 發信站: 批踢踢實業坊(ptt.cc) ◆ From: 221.181.145.81
文章代碼(AID): #1AqT5CX7 (Perl)
討論串 (同標題文章)
文章代碼(AID): #1AqT5CX7 (Perl)